How soon after surgery can you get a tattoo? Getting a tattoo after surgery is possible, provided you allow your body enough time to heal and recover. Along with needing significant time for your body to get back to its original state, you certainly won’t feel like being tattooed after you’ve just had surgery. How soon after surgery can you get a tattoo? In general, doctors recommend allowing yourself at least six to eight weeks to recover from surgery. After your surgery, it’s essential to wait for approximately 9 weeks before considering a tattoo, especially if there are any visible signs of scars that appear red, purple, or angry.
